Overview
- The Paris prosecutor launched a formal inquiry into Pierre Gendronneau’s conduct after receiving an Article 40 referral from the Culture Ministry.
- Allegations stem from a complaint by a former Festival d’Automne employee about incidents in autumn 2024 during his previous post.
- Investigators from the Brigade de Répression de la Délinquance aux Personnes have been assigned to handle the case.
- Both Festival d’Automne and Festival d’Avignon commissioned cabinet Egaé for internal probes, and Avignon's review found no evidence of harassment.
- Gendronneau is set to leave his deputy director role on June 13, citing the allegations and a resulting climate of suspicion.
